Refractive error after triple and non-simultaneous procedures: Is the application of a standard constant keratometry value in IOL power calculation advisable?

Abstract

Purpose: The purpose of this investigation was to determine whether or not the use of a standard constant keratometry value in cases of preoperative abnormal keratometry values in biometry for triple procedures is advisable. Methods: Cataract surgery and penetrating keratoplasty were performed in 82 eyes; 53 eyes underwent triple procedures and 29 eyes underwent non-simultaneous procedures. A standard constant keratometry value of 42.50D was applied in 18 triple-procedure eyes because the preoperative measured keratometry values were outwith the normal range (41-47D). The spherical equivalent and expected values were compared after a mean follow-up of 20.5months. Results: Cases in the triple-procedure group that achieved spherical equivalent within ±2.0D of expected values included nine of 18 eyes (50%) in which a standard constant keratometry value of 42.50D was applied, three of 17 eyes (18%) in which keratometry values outwith the normal range were applied (p=0.044), and eight of 18 eyes (45%) in which keratometry values within the normal range were applied (p=0.862). Cases in the non-simultaneous procedure group that achieved spherical equivalent within ±2.0D of expected values included 22 of 24 eyes (92%) in which keratometry values within the normal range were applied (p=0.0025), and five of five eyes (100%) in which a standard constant keratometry value was applied. Conclusions: The application of a standard constant keratometry value of 42.50D for intraocular lens power calculation in triple procedures can be recommended if abnormal keratometry values were measured previously. If possible, non-simultaneous procedures should take priority. © 2006 Acta Ophthalmol Scand.
